The structure has over 67 structural failures found so far after exhaustive testing. Heavy plates are being fabricated and riveted into place. The drilling is strategic to contain the flow of the cracks but with so many plates required this will create new stress loads and may well lead to new cracks in a very short time. The fix being executed is a tried and trusted method and will make it safe for the present. But the drilling has to be accurate and vibration from traffic impedes the accuracy of alignment. Hence the closure. What is for sure is the whole section from Boston Manor to Chiswick roundabout is near the end of it's safe serviceable life and will need to be renewed extensively or replaced. This will be a huge task and probably result is options. Full closure of A4 and M4 and rapid rebuild or M4 closure and part closure of A4 and longer rebuild The Boston Manor section will be easy through the park but with all the developments east of B M road (which have caused some of the issues by ground forces causing movement in the viaduct foundations) It will be a very costly and tricky replacement. This will also have to be taken into consideration with Reynard Mills as this development could coincide with the works and hugely damage the local services and environs for years. |
